Example one
As shown in fig. 1 and 2, a power distribution cabinet convenient to install comprises a cabinet body 1, an opening 3 is formed in the bottom of the cabinet body, bolt fixing holes 2 are formed in the edge of the opening, the opening is covered by a left sealing bottom plate and a right sealing bottom plate 4, and screw fixing holes 5 fixedly connected with the sealing bottom plates are formed in the edge of the opening. Set up the back cover plate in the bottom, prevent that the toy from getting into the switch board inside from the switch board bottom. When the fixed switch board of installation, need take off the end closure board, installation fixing bolt, then fix the back cover plate on the bottom of the cabinet through the screw. One of the sealing bottom plates is also provided with a sundry dropping through hole 405 so as to drop sundries. The edge of the left bottom sealing plate warps upwards 401, the edge of the right bottom sealing plate adjacent to the left bottom sealing plate warps downwards 402, and the warped edges of the two bottom sealing plates are staggered up and down. And if the switch board is great, the end plate is just big, takes out just not to be difficult to, through the crisscross setting to the back cover plate edge, can be with two back cover plate relative slides to open the opening at the different sides, thereby be convenient for to the operation of different side fixing bolt. The downward warping marginal end portion of right side back cover plate has ascending bending 403 to more effectively place external debris and get into the cabinet body from between two bottom closure plates.
Example two
As shown in fig. 3 to 7, another power distribution cabinet convenient to install comprises a cabinet body 1, wherein bolt fixing holes are arranged on the edge of the opening, the cabinet bottom of the cabinet body is provided with two openings 3, a middle opening 15 is arranged between the two openings, the opening is covered by two sealing bottom plates 4, notches 404 corresponding to the fixing holes of the bolts 6 are arranged on the sealing bottom plates, herringbone cover plates 7 are arranged above the edges of the two opposite sealing bottom plates, two ends of each herringbone cover plate are fixedly connected to the side panels 101 of the cabinet body, the middle opening is arranged below the sealing bottom plate corresponding to the herringbone cover plate, guide rails 8 are arranged on two sides of the middle opening, the guide rail is matched with a baffle 9 in a sliding mode, the distance between the edge of the herringbone cover plate and the edge of the middle opening is larger than the thickness of the back cover plate, the distance between the edges of the two back cover plates is smaller than the width of the herringbone cover plate, and the width of the back cover plate is smaller than the width of the middle opening. When the sealing device is used, the baffle can be pulled out of the guide rail, the sealing bottom plate can be pushed upwards through the opening to incline, the sealing bottom plate is pulled out through the middle hole, the sealing bottom plate is inserted after the bolts are installed, then the baffle is inserted into the guide rail, the fixing of the sealing bottom plate is realized under the limiting of the baffle and the upper herringbone cover plate, the baffle cannot move up and down, the end parts of the two sealing bottom plates are mutually limited in the horizontal direction, and the sealing bottom plate does not need to be completely pulled out. The structure is also beneficial to the cleaning and maintenance of the cabinet body, the sundries falling in the cabinet body can all fall onto the sealing bottom plate under the guiding action of the inclined planes at the two sides of the herringbone cover plate, a gap 10 can be generated between the sealing bottom plate and the herringbone cover plate by enabling the sealing bottom plate to incline, and the sundries 11 can roll to the outside from the gap. The baffle both ends are provided with location bolt 12, prevent the relative guide rail's of baffle removal, and the cooperation that the location bolt can be pulled out and insert is in bolt hole on the baffle, when needing to remove the baffle, now take out the bolt.
EXAMPLE III
As shown in fig. 8 and 9, different from the above embodiments, the back cover plate is connected to the guide rail through the shaft hinge 14, at this time, the opening can be opened to be larger only by enlarging the inclined back cover plate, so as to facilitate the operation of the bolt, but the operation of the back cover plate is more convenient, and the back cover plate is suitable for occasions requiring frequent discharge of sundries.
